更新时间:2025-09-11 15:33:30
首先,什么才是选择一个AI训练平台的关键标准?
计算性能:GPU性能、TPU支持以及分布式计算能力
易用性与灵活性:用户界面友好性、API及SDK支持
价格策略:按需计费还是包年/包月,性价比高的平台更具吸引力
支持的算法与框架:TensorFlow、PyTorch等流行深度学习框架的支持
扩展性与兼容性:对不同硬件、数据源的兼容性,以及平台是否可以根据需求快速扩展
社区与支持:技术支持的质量以及平台的开发者社区活跃度
Google Cloud AI 可能是目前最受欢迎的AI训练平台之一,主要得益于其强大的计算能力和高效的深度学习工具支持。Google的Tensor Processing Unit(TPU)专为深度学习设计,能够显著提升训练速度,并且支持多个热门框架。
优点:
TPU硬件支持:Google Cloud的TPU为大规模AI训练提供了强大的硬件支持,特别适合大数据量训练。
深度集成与自动化工具:Google提供包括AutoML、BigQuery ML等在内的多种自动化工具,能够帮助用户在无需深入编程的情况下进行AI开发。
全球化数据中心:Google Cloud具有全球化的数据中心支持,能够提供低延迟的服务,适合全球化企业使用。
缺点:
价格较高:虽然Google Cloud具有强大的性能,但其价格通常较为昂贵,尤其是在大规模训练时。
学习曲线较陡峭:对于新手来说,Google Cloud的配置和操作界面可能存在一定的学习曲线。
AWS是全球最为成熟且功能强大的云服务平台之一,其AI训练工具和计算能力也为深度学习开发者提供了丰富的支持。
优点:
丰富的机器学习服务:包括SageMaker,能够简化模型的训练与部署。
灵活的计算资源:用户可以根据需求自由选择计算资源(如GPU、CPU实例),定制化的选择可以有效节省成本。
强大的安全性与合规性:AWS在数据保护和合规性方面表现突出,是很多企业的首选平台。
缺点:
成本管理复杂:AWS的按需计费模式虽然灵活,但有时也让用户感到费用难以预测。
平台复杂度高:AWS的生态系统庞大且复杂,初学者可能需要更多的时间去理解和上手。
Microsoft Azure在AI领域也占有一席之地,凭借其强大的企业资源,Azure成为不少大公司和开发者的AI训练平台选择。
优点:
紧密集成的工具链:Azure的AI工具链包括机器学习、计算、数据存储和大数据处理等,能够为用户提供全方位的支持。
与微软产品的整合:与Windows Server、SQL Server等微软企业产品高度整合,适合已经使用微软产品的企业。
缺点:
资源成本较高:与AWS类似,Azure的资源使用成本有时会让预算紧张的开发者感到困扰。
文档不够完善:尽管Microsoft不断改进其文档和教程,但与Google和AWS相比,Azure的文档体系仍然有待加强。
IBM在人工智能和机器学习领域的深厚积累,使其AI训练平台拥有独特的竞争优势。尤其是在企业级应用和大规模数据分析方面,IBM Cloud AI非常突出。
优点:
强大的数据分析能力:IBM的Watson系列AI工具非常适合进行数据分析与自然语言处理。
企业级支持:IBM Cloud AI对于大规模企业用户有很好的支持,能够处理复杂的多模态数据。
缺点:
技术栈较为封闭:相比其他平台,IBM Cloud AI的生态系统较为封闭,可能限制一些开发者的自由度。
学习曲线:对于新手用户来说,IBM的AI平台可能需要一些学习和适应时间。
平台的选择往往不仅仅是看性能,也需要综合考虑成本。以下是各平台的性价比总结:
平台 | 主要优势 | 适用场景 | 价格水平 |
---|---|---|---|
Google Cloud AI | TPU硬件支持、强大的自动化工具 | 大规模数据处理与训练 | 高 |
AWS | 丰富的计算资源与灵活性 | 企业级、定制化需求 | 中高 |
Microsoft Azure | 与微软产品高度整合 | 企业级用户与Windows生态用户 | 中高 |
IBM Cloud AI | 强大的数据分析能力、企业级支持 | 自然语言处理、大数据分析 | 高 |
如果你是一个初创团队或独立开发者,寻找性价比高且功能强大的平台,AWS可能是最适合的选择。对于大规模企业用户,如果你已经在使用微软的产品或需要强大的企业支持,Microsoft Azure则是更合适的平台。如果你的目标是处理大规模AI训练,并且你不介意较高的费用,Google Cloud的TPU将会为你提供无与伦比的计算能力。而IBM Cloud AI则在自然语言处理和数据分析方面具备独特优势,适合那些需要高级数据处理能力的项目。
选择合适的AI训练平台,就像选择一把利刃,帮助你在人工智能的世界中披荆斩棘。